Output 41884f8b19f2080a123c7a38f95fa96f68ff65121651e1d693cc47cd47072f39:1

value
6429038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04c6e27dfd7944eceb10b1b9383571b6332e21a OP_EQUAL
address
3HmCQmxcKy5FCf1L1nzptFxawuTiDzB5x7
transaction
41884f8b19f2080a123c7a38f95fa96f68ff65121651e1d693cc47cd47072f39
spent
true